Alchornea ilicifolia – Native Holly
$10.50Densely bushy shrub to 3m with attractive stiff holly-like foliage & bronze new growth. Insignificant greenish flowers, capsular fruit. Slow but hardy & long lived. Sun or shade, most soils. Qld & NSW.

Alyxia ilicifolia magnifolia – LARGE-LEAVED HOLLY
$15.00Ornamental open prickly shrub to 4m with white scented star flowers, bright orange red ovoid fruit. Not too slow, protected shady well drained site. SE. & CE.Q’ld.

Araucaria bidwillii – BUNYA PINE
$7.50 – $12.50Stately conifer to 20m with spreading branches, prickly leaves & a distinct rounded crown. Bears cones up to 15kg with large edible nuts. Slow at first, hardy & frost tolerant. Disjunct populations Mt Molloy NE.Qld & Gympie SE.Qld.

Arytera distylis – TWIN-LEAF COOGARA
$5.50 – $10.50Small rounded tree to 10m with very showy red new flushes. Prefers well-drained soil, some protection from sun wind & frost. Slow but hardy. NE.NSW to CE.Q’ld.

Backhousia myrtifolia – Cinnamon Myrtle
$12.50Attractive upright small tree to 7m. often bushy to the ground. Well-drained site sheltered from strong winds. Slightly frost-tender when young. Creamy white flowers. Bush Tucker plant – Foliage used for cinnamon flavouring. S.NSW to Fraser Island.

Carissa ovata – Kunkerberry
$15.00A stiff spiny low spreading shrub to 2m. White fragrant flowers , ovoid black fleshy fruit which is sweet & edible. Slow growing but hardy and prefers a shady spot. Qld, NSW, WA & NT.

Ceratopetalum gummiferum – NSW Xmas Bush
$12.50Ornamental small bushy tree to 10m with showy white flowers turning red with age. Fairly fast & hardy, needs very well-drained sunny site. Responds to pruning. NSW.

Commersonia bartramia – BROWN KURRAJONG
$5.50 – $10.50An attractive spreading tree to 12m with hoizontal branches giving a layered effect. Showy white flowers. Full sun, well-drained site. Fast growing pioneer. Widespread from Clarence River to Cape York.

Cryptocarya microneura – Murrogun
$10.50A widespread native Laurel to 15m. Hardy in sun or shade, most soils except boggy, slow-growing at first. Black fruit sought by native pigeons. Frost tender when young. SE.NSW to NE.Qld.

Cupaniopsis newmanii – LONG LEAVED TUCKEROO
$5.50 – $10.50Slender tree to 6m with very showy red new flushes of serrated leaves. Hardy in sun or shade in well drained soils. Moderate growth rate. Border ranges of Q’ld & NSW.

Davidsonia johnsonii
$15.00A local, rare & endangered species. Showy new growth flushes, very bushy small tree to 10m with suckering habit, prefers free draining site in part sun. Purple edible plums. NE.NSW & Qld border area.

Diospyros mabacea – Red Fruited Ebony
$15.00Rare small tree to 7m tree from the Tweed Valley. Slow growing and needs a sheltered semi shaded well drained site when young. Scarlet non edible plum-like fruit.

Dysoxylum fraserianum – ROSEWOOD
$5.50 – $10.50Cabinet Timber tree to 25m with dense spreading crown. Bit slow but hardy in well drained slightly acid soils, though slightly frost sensitive. Prefers a protected site when young. SE.Qld to Wyong near Sydney.

Elaeocarpus ret. prima donna – Pink Blueberry Ash
$12.50Beautiful small tree to 6m with pale pink petalled flowers, bird attracting blue fruit that hangs for months. Hardy, adaptable & quite fast, can be kept pruned to large bush.
